The government has taken a decisive step against the online gaming industry, where real money is used to play these games. On Wednesday, the Lok Sabha passed the Promotion and Regulation of Online Gaming Bill, 2025, banning the operation, facilitation, and advertisement of games played with real money. The bill also got an upper house approval on Thursday, paving the way for it to become law regulating the digital gaming sector. According to the Information and Technology Minister, Ashwini Vaishnaw, the enactment of this bill aims to address rising social and public health concerns linked to such games.
